AI测试辅助-生成测试用例思维导图
- 创建测试用例两种方式
- 1、Plantuml思维导图版本 (不推荐)
- 2、Markdown思维导图版本(推荐)
创建测试用例两种方式
完整的测试用例通常需要包含以下的元素:
1、测试模块
2、测试标题
3、前置条件
4、测试步骤
5、预期结果
6、实际结果
使用AI生成思维导图测试用例可以通过以下两种方式进行:
1、Plantuml思维导图版本 (不推荐)
生成思维导图,需要进行对格式进行说明,要不然生成会很乱。
- 提示词:请对app电商购物车兼容性测试编写测试用例,要求生成用例全部以plantuml 思维导图方式输出,思维导图需要四个节点,分别代表测试模块,测试标题,测试步骤(含前置条件),测试结果(含预期结果、实际结果)
下面是一个使用PlantUML思维导图表示的app电商购物车兼容性测试用例:@startmindmap
+ 测试用例
++ 浏览器兼容性测试
+++ 测试模块
++++ 浏览器兼容性测试
+++ 测试标题
++++ 检查不同浏览器对购物车功能的兼容性
+++ 测试步骤(含前置条件)
++++ 前置条件: 打开app并登录账号
++++ 1. 使用Chrome浏览器登录app并添加商品至购物车
++++ 2. 使用Firefox浏览器登录app并查看购物车中的商品
++++ 3. 使用Safari浏览器登录app并尝试删除购物车中的商品
+++ 测试结果(含预期结果、实际结果)
++++ Chrome浏览器: 购物车功能正常,可以成功添加商品
++++ Firefox浏览器: 购物车功能正常,可以正常查看购物车中的商品
++++ Safari浏览器: 购物车功能正常,可以成功删除购物车中的商品
++ 设备兼容性测试
+++ 测试模块
++++ 设备兼容性测试
+++ 测试标题
++++ 检查不同设备对购物车功能的兼容性
+++ 测试步骤(含前置条件)
++++ 前置条件: 打开app并登录账号
++++ 1. 使用iPhone登录app并添加商品至购物车
++++ 2. 使用iPad登录app并查看购物车中的商品
+++ 测试结果(含预期结果、实际结果)
++++ iPhone: 购物车功能正常,可以成功添加商品
++++ iPad: 购物车功能正常,可以正常查看购物车中的商品
@endmindmap
这个思维导图包含了两个主要的测试模块:浏览器兼容性测试和设备兼容性测试,每个模块下分别包含了测试标题、测试步骤(含前置条件)和测试结果(含预期结果、实际结果)。你可以根据这个框架继续扩展和完善测试用例内容。
可以将上述内容贴在plantuml官网,https://www.plantuml.com/plantuml
但有时候,ChatGpt 生产的格式会有问题,plantuml无法生成脑图
2、Markdown思维导图版本(推荐)
- 提示词:请对App电商购物车兼容性测试编写测试用例,要求生成用例全部以Markdown原始格式来输出
### 电商购物车兼容性测试用例#### 1. 浏览器兼容性测试
- **用例名称:** 浏览器兼容性测试
- **测试目的:** 确保电商购物车在不同浏览器上能够正常运行
- **测试步骤:**1. 打开电商网站首页2. 在以下浏览器上分别进行测试:- Google Chrome- Mozilla Firefox- Safari- Microsoft Edge3. 检查购物车功能是否正常
- **预期结果:** 购物车功能在各个浏览器上都能正常工作#### 2. 操作系统兼容性测试
- **用例名称:** 操作系统兼容性测试
- **测试目的:** 确保电商购物车在不同操作系统上能够正常运行
- **测试步骤:**1. 打开电商网站首页2. 在以下操作系统上分别进行测试:- Windows- macOS- Linux- iOS- Android3. 检查购物车功能是否正常
- **预期结果:** 购物车功能在各个操作系统上都能正常工作#### 3. 设备兼容性测试
- **用例名称:** 设备兼容性测试
- **测试目的:** 确保电商购物车在不同设备上能够正常运行
- **测试步骤:**1. 打开电商网站首页2. 在以下设备上分别进行测试:- 台式电脑- 笔记本电脑- 平板电脑- 手机3. 检查购物车功能是否正常
- **预期结果:** 购物车功能在各种设备上都能正常工作#### 4. 分辨率兼容性测试
- **用例名称:** 分辨率兼容性测试
- **测试目的:** 确保电商购物车在不同分辨率下能够正常显示
- **测试步骤:**1. 打开电商网站首页2. 调整屏幕分辨率为以下设置进行测试:- 1920x1080- 1366x768- 1280x800- 1024x7683. 检查购物车界面是否能够正常显示
- **预期结果:** 购物车界面在不同分辨率下能够正常显示并且布局合理
将结果贴在makrmap网址上,https://markmap.js.org/repl
效果比较plantuml会好点。